Start with the Clerk of District Court — it covers criminal, civil, and family cases in Natrona County. Most empty searches happen because of wrong office, not missing records.
Natrona County records are split across offices. Criminal and civil case records are filed with the Clerk of District Court. Start with the County Assessor for any property-related search. The County Clerk issues and records marriage licenses.
Switch offices. In Natrona County, each record type is a different department with its own search.
No single portal covers Natrona County. Each department runs its own database.
